Time | UVI | Category | Time to Burn |
---|---|---|---|
07:00 | 1 | low | 45 min |
08:00 | 2 | low | 45 min |
09:00 | 4 | moderate | 30 min |
10:00 | 7 | high | 25 min |
11:00 | 9 | very high | 15 min |
12:00 | 11 | extreme | 10 min |
13:00 | 11 | extreme | 10 min |
14:00 | 10 | very high | 15 min |
15:00 | 8 | very high | 15 min |
16:00 | 5 | moderate | 30 min |
17:00 | 3 | moderate | 30 min |
18:00 | 1 | low | 45 min |
19:00 | 1 | low | 45 min |
Throughout the year, the UV Index experiences significant fluctuations, with the highest levels recorded from March to August. The most critical months for UV exposure are May and June, where the Index reaches an extreme level of 11 to 12, resulting in a burn time of only 10 minutes. As such, visitors and residents should exercise caution during these months, utilizing sunscreen, protective clothing, and seeking shade during midday hours. In comparison, the months from January to April and November to December present lower risk with moderate exposure categories. It is essential to remain vigilant year-round, particularly during the high-risk months, to minimize the risk of skin damage.

Jan | Feb | Mar | Apr | May | Jun | Jul | Aug | Sep | Oct | Nov | Dec | |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Jabalya UVI | 4 | 6 | 8 | 9 | 11 | 11 | 11 | 10 | 9 | 8 | 5 | 4 |
Gaza UVI | 4 | 6 | 8 | 9 | 11 | 11 | 11 | 10 | 9 | 8 | 5 | 4 |
Nablus UVI | 4 | 6 | 8 | 9 | 11 | 12 | 11 | 10 | 9 | 8 | 5 | 4 |
Bayt `Anan | 4 | 6 | 8 | 10 | 11 | 12 | 11 | 10 | 9 | 8 | 5 | 4 |
Hebron UVI | 4 | 6 | 8 | 10 | 11 | 12 | 11 | 10 | 9 | 8 | 5 | 4 |
Khan Yunis UVI | 4 | 6 | 9 | 10 | 11 | 11 | 11 | 11 | 9 | 8 | 5 | 4 |
